Now that the DT has gone back to the separation of blocking from combat (and untap effects like Cat's Guidance and sup. Freak Drive must now be played *before* combat) what about this scenario: V1 bleeds M2. V2 blocks V1. V1 plays superior Freak Drive to untap (before combat). V2 plays superior Obedience to untap (avoiding combat). What is V1's untap status? Obedience, where it should say "The acting vampire is not untapped" actually says "The acting vampire is tapped." (again, an oversight of the card writers who were expecting the rules to follow one path when the DT makes them follow another path - cf. (D) symbols). -- ----- L.
